A Lewis Structure is a very simplified representation of the valence shell electrons in a molecule. It is used to show how the electrons are arranged around individual atoms in a molecule. Electrons are shown as "dots" or for bonding electrons as a line between the two atoms.

With a wide selection of styles and sizes, you’re sure to find something that fit...SCN – (thiocyanate) has one sulfur atom, one carbon atom, and one nitrogen atom. In the SCN – Lewis structure, there are two double bonds around the carbon atom, with sulfur and nitrogen atoms attached to it, and on both sulfur and nitrogen atoms, there are two lone pairs. Bisulfide (or bisulphide in British English) is an inorganic anion with the chemical formula HS − (also written as SH − ). It contributes no color to bisulfide salts, and its salts may have a distinctive putrid smell. It is a strong base. Bisulfide solutions are corrosive and attack the skin.

The Lewis structure for a thiol ion can be drawn with sulfur as the central atom bonded to a hydrogen atom and two lone pairs on sulfur, enclosed in brackets indicating the -1 charge. The structure on the right is the Lewis electron structure, or Lewis structure, for H 2 O. With two bonding pairs and two lone pairs, the oxygen atom has now completed its octet. Moreover, by sharing a bonding pair with oxygen, each hydrogen atom now has a full valence shell of two electrons. It is a chemical formula for Cyanide.To understand the Lewis structure of CN-... A thiol is a compound which contains an SH functional group. The SH group itself is called a mercapto group. A disulfide is a compound containing an S-S linkage. (Organic) sulfides have the structure R-S-R′, and are therefore the sulfur analogues of ethers. Thiols having the structure R−SH, in which an alkyl group (R) is attached to a sulfhydryl group (SH), are referred to as alkanethiols or alkyl thiols. Thiols and alcohols have similar connectivity.
